RECOM Power Announces Low Cost Range of 5W and 10W Single Output, Universal AC-DC Power Supplies

(Product News, 22 Aug 2008 )

Complementing the existing RAC-SA series, the new cost efficient, smaller size 5W and 10W RAC-SB series is available in either encapsulated PCB mount or panel mount (screw terminal) formats. Both converters share the same pin out, so leaving an easy upgrade path from 5W to 10W.

With a footprint of only approximately 2” x 1”, the units are ideal for low power, low cost applications where board space is extremely limited. With this latest new range of products, RECOM believes to offer the highest power density, lowest cost and most compact high quality 5W and 10W modules on the market.
The modules have universal 90VAC-264VAC inputs and can also be used with 120VDC-370VDC supplies. Output voltages range from 3.3VDC to 24VDC in five output options. The converters are short circuit, overload and over-voltage protected. They offer tightly regulated output voltages (even under no-load conditions) and generate smooth, low ripple and low noise outputs. All models have a peak load capability that can provide 150% of rated output power for a maximum of 30 seconds.

The high power efficiencies of up to 76% mean that no additional heat sinking or forced airflow is required. They operate at full power up to +50°C and can be used at up to +70°C if derated. Standard versions can be used down to -25°C and an –E version is available with an extended low temperature range down to -40°C.

The series has a Class II input, meaning that no earth connection is required. This suits portable equipment designs where a reliable ground is not always available. Input to output isolation is rated at 3kVAC minimum. External filtering components are not required since the power supplies already meet EN55022, level B for conducted and radiated EMC with their inbuilt filters. The converters are UL listed.
